Subversion Repositories eFlore/Projets.eflore-projets

Compare Revisions

Ignore whitespace Rev 390 → Rev 391

/trunk/services/modules/0.1/baseflor/Informations.php
29,7 → 29,7
/** Permet de stocker la requete formulée: /informations/bdnt.nn | */
private $format_reponse = 'informations';
private $total_resultat;
private $limite_requete = array( 'depart' => 0, 'limite' => 10);
protected $limite_requete = array( 'depart' => 0, 'limite' => 10);
private $champs_recherches='*';
95,6 → 95,7
$table_retour_json=array();
$table_retour_json['entete'] = $this->ajouterEnteteResultat();
$table_retour_json['resultat'] = $this->formaterResultats($resultat);
} else {
$table_retour_json = $resultat[0];
}
108,6 → 109,7
foreach ($tab as $param => $valeur) {
$resultat_json[$num][$param] = $valeur;
}
$resultat_json[$num]['href'] = $this->ajouterHref('ontologies', $num);
}
return $resultat_json;
}
117,6 → 119,13
$entete['limite'] = $this->limite_requete['limite'];
$entete['total'] = $this->total_resultat;
$entete['version'] = $this->version_projet;
$url = $this->formulerUrl($this->total_resultat, '/informations');
if (isset($url['precedent']) && $url['precedent'] != '') {
$entete['href.precedent'] = $url['precedent'];
}
if (isset($url['suivant']) && $url['suivant'] != '') {
$entete['href.suivant'] = $url['suivant'];
}
return $entete;
}